One person was arrested for allegedly obstructing the vehicle of Justice Basudev Panigrahi, heading the commission probing Kandhamal riots of December, 2007, near Kodala in Ganjam district on Sunday, police said.

A flutter was created as Sudarshan Sahu of Mathura village had obstructed the vehicle of Justice Panigrahi by running infront of it.

The incident took place when Justice Panigrahi was on way to Baliguda in Kandhamal via Aska to hold the camp court from August 2 to 7, said Superintendent of Police, Ganjam, Nitinjit Singh.

Aska in Ganjam district is the native place of Justice Panigrahi.

The SP said the person was caught by the escort party as he was about to pass in front of the running vehicle. He was handed over to the police at the nearby Kodala police station where he was arrested, he said.

The behaviour of the person appeared to be abnormal and he could not spell out his motive behind running before the moving vehicle.
